Cassandra支持以下數(shù)據(jù)模型: 1. 列族數(shù)據(jù)模型:Cassandra使用列族數(shù)據(jù)模型,其中數(shù)據(jù)被組織為行和列的集合。每一行稱為“行鍵”,每一列稱為“列名”,而列值則包含實(shí)際的數(shù)據(jù)。列族數(shù)據(jù)模...
Cassandra中的超列(super column)是一種數(shù)據(jù)結(jié)構(gòu),用于在列族(column family)中存儲(chǔ)具有多個(gè)子列的列組。超列使得可以將相關(guān)的數(shù)據(jù)組織在一起,以便更輕松地進(jìn)行查詢和檢索。...
在Cassandra中,列是按照列族(column family)來(lái)組織的。列族是一組相關(guān)的列的集合,每個(gè)列族都有一個(gè)名稱。在列族中,列是按照列名來(lái)組織的,每個(gè)列都有一個(gè)唯一的列名。列族中的列可以存儲(chǔ)...
在Cassandra中,列族指的是一組列的集合,這些列共享相同的行鍵。列族用于組織和存儲(chǔ)相關(guān)的數(shù)據(jù)項(xiàng),它們通常被用于描述具有相似特性或?qū)傩缘臄?shù)據(jù)。列族在Cassandra中非常重要,因?yàn)樗鼈兌x了表的...
Cassandra的主要特點(diǎn)包括: 1. 分布式架構(gòu):Cassandra是一個(gè)高度可擴(kuò)展的分布式數(shù)據(jù)庫(kù)系統(tǒng),可以跨多個(gè)節(jié)點(diǎn)進(jìn)行部署,支持持續(xù)的水平擴(kuò)展。 2. 高可用性:Cassandra具有內(nèi)置...
Cassandra中一致性級(jí)別指的是在數(shù)據(jù)寫入或讀取時(shí),系統(tǒng)如何保證數(shù)據(jù)的一致性。一致性級(jí)別的作用是控制數(shù)據(jù)的可靠性和性能之間的權(quán)衡。不同的一致性級(jí)別可以提供不同的數(shù)據(jù)一致性保證,同時(shí)也會(huì)影響系統(tǒng)的性...
TTL(Time to Live)是Cassandra中一個(gè)非常有用的功能,它用于設(shè)置數(shù)據(jù)在數(shù)據(jù)庫(kù)中的存活時(shí)間。通過(guò)設(shè)置TTL,用戶可以指定數(shù)據(jù)在數(shù)據(jù)庫(kù)中的保留時(shí)間,一旦超過(guò)這個(gè)時(shí)間,數(shù)據(jù)將自動(dòng)被刪除...
Cassandra的數(shù)據(jù)模型與關(guān)系型數(shù)據(jù)庫(kù)有以下幾點(diǎn)不同之處: 1. 數(shù)據(jù)存儲(chǔ)方式:Cassandra采用分布式的方式存儲(chǔ)數(shù)據(jù),數(shù)據(jù)按照分片的方式分布在不同的節(jié)點(diǎn)上,而關(guān)系型數(shù)據(jù)庫(kù)通常是集中式存儲(chǔ)數(shù)...
1. 分布式架構(gòu):Cassandra是一個(gè)分布式數(shù)據(jù)庫(kù)系統(tǒng),可以水平擴(kuò)展到多臺(tái)服務(wù)器上,支持處理大規(guī)模數(shù)據(jù)。傳統(tǒng)的關(guān)系型數(shù)據(jù)庫(kù)通常是集中式系統(tǒng),難以實(shí)現(xiàn)高可用和高性能。 2. 高可用性:Cassan...
Cassandra中的Bloom Filter是一種數(shù)據(jù)結(jié)構(gòu),用于快速判斷某個(gè)元素是否存在于一個(gè)集合中。它可以幫助減少不必要的磁盤讀取操作,提高查詢效率。在Cassandra中,Bloom Filte...